We have a "INTRANET" setup on the companies server that
has information used exclusively by employees.

Most of the computers have "NO" problem accessing this
internal web-site. However, we have about 25% that can
only access the site if they have re-booted their computer
before attempting to load the page.

Once they have re-booted they too can access the web-site.

Any ideas as to why some computers have trouble and others
don't?
 
Robert and I solved our problem... So I thought I would
post our solution here for others to see.

We had an incorrect DNS setting on the computers that had
trouble logging onto the Intranet. After reviewing and
correcting the DNS setting they all work fine now.

Intranets by the way are accessed identically to the
internet, they are just internal.
